温馨提示×

Debian与Sedebian的网络配置有何不同

小樊
39
2025-11-23 07:34:51
栏目: 智能运维

名称澄清与总体结论

  • “Sedebian”并非广泛认可的 Linux 发行版名称,更常见的是对 debian 的误写,或指某些基于 debian 的定制版/内部版本。因此,无法给出权威且通用的“debian 与 sedebian 网络配置差异”清单。若你指的是某个具体发行版(如 ubuntu、kali、linux mint 等),应以该发行版的官方文档为准。

若指基于 debian 的定制版 sedebian 的常见差异点

  • 在保留 debian 常用方式(如编辑 /etc/network/interfaces)的基础上,部分定制版会做“开箱即用”的默认集成与简化:
    • 默认集成并启用 networkmanager,提供更友好的图形化与 nmcli 管理方式,降低手工编辑配置文件的门槛。
    • 无线网络更易用:可能预置或提供 wpa_supplicant 一键生成配置 的辅助工具,减少手动编写 wpa_supplicant.conf 的复杂度。
    • 系统管理工具与默认软件包优化:可能预装轻量桌面(如 lxde)、常用网络工具与仓库,减少额外安装步骤;部分版本默认启用 apt 缓存/自动更新,降低维护成本。
    • 内核与性能调优:可能预置 ssd trim、tcp 性能优化 等参数,减少手动编辑 /etc/sysctl.conf 的需求。
    • 以上为“某些定制版”的常见做法,具体仍以该发行版的实际默认设置为准。

debian 的标准网络配置方式概览

  • 使用 /etc/network/interfaces(传统方式,适用于服务器与最小化安装):
    • 静态示例:
      • auto eth0
      • iface eth0 inet static
        • address 192.168.1.100
        • netmask 255.255.255.0
        • gateway 192.168.1.1
        • dns-nameservers 8.8.8.8 8.8.4.4
    • dhcp 示例:
      • auto eth0
      • iface eth0 inet dhcp
  • 使用 networkmanager(适合桌面与复杂网络环境):
    • 启动与常用命令:sudo systemctl start networkmanager;nmcli device status;nmcli connection show;nmcli connection up “wired connection 1”
  • 使用 netplan(部分版本/衍生版采用,debian 官方版本通常不默认使用):
    • 示例:/etc/netplan/01-netcfg.yaml
      • network: { version: 2, renderer: networkd, ethernets: { eth0: { dhcp4: no, addresses: [192.168.1.100/24], gateway4: 192.168.1.1, nameservers: { addresses: [8.8.8.8, 8.8.4.4] } } }
    • 应用:sudo netplan apply
  • 无线与故障排查要点:
    • 无线可配合 wpasupplicant 使用;排查可用 ip addr、ping、cat /etc/resolv.conf、tail -f /var/log/syslog 等。

快速判断你手头系统的差异

  • 查看是否存在 /etc/netplan/ 及 yaml 文件:若有,多为采用 netplan 的路线。
  • 检查服务状态:sudo systemctl is-active networkmanager(若活跃,多为 nm 管理);sudo systemctl is-active networking(若活跃,多为传统 ifupdown 管理)。
  • 查看默认编辑器中的 /etc/network/interfaces:若包含 auto/enp0s3 与 iface 段落,说明仍可用传统方式配置。
  • 查看发行版信息:cat /etc/os-release,确认是否为官方 debian 或具体定制版名称。

0